7 Tips to Let Go of Stress

Stress can feel overwhelming and ever-present in our lives. It’s natural, but too much of it can be affect overall health and performance. So, sometimes you need to step away from it all. Though no one’s life can be completely stress-free, there are some activities you can try to manage and reduce your stress. Here are seven ways to decompress…

    • Go for a Walk. A change of scenery can boost your well-being by creating a different mindset. Going for a walk can help you step away from all your stressors, allowing you to immerse yourself in the nature that surrounds you. Try walking the trails at Hawk Mountain Sanctuary in Kempton. hawkmountain.org
    • Get a Massage. A massage is a great way to hand everything over to a professional who knows all the right techniques to reduce tension. Opt for a chair massage or go all out and book one where you can lay down and relax. Lords & Ladies Salon and Medical Spa has several Berks locations and can help. lordsandladiessalons.com
    • Read a Book. Reading can help to divert your mind from your stressors. By losing yourself in the pages and mentally taking a trip to different locations with new characters and intriguing plots you’ll leave your worries behind. Check out Firefly Bookstore in Kutztown. fireflybookstore.com
    • Put Together a Puzzle. Piecing together a puzzle can be therapeutic and great exercise for the brain. It requires concentration on the task at hand, shifting a mindset that may be stressed about something else. Check out the selection of puzzles at Norman’s Hallmark Shop in Wyomissing. normanshallmark.com
    • Watch a Movie. Grab some popcorn or another favorite snack and immerse yourself in a someone else’s life, forgetting your own problems, even if just for a moment. Distracting yourself is sometime a great way to let stress go. Visit the Fox Berkshire theater in Wyomissing to see what films are showing. foxshowtimes.com
    • Go for a Drive. Get behind the wheel and drive some quiet backroads on a nice day with the window down to clear your mind and enjoy a change of scenery. Put on your favorite podcast or music. Try a trip to the Pagoda in Reading. readingpagoda.com
    • Drink Tea. Enjoying a hot cup of tea can relax your body and mind. Tea can aid mental clarity. Check out Kimberton Whole Foods in Douglassville. kimbertonwholefoods.com
